In a great grassy meadow, the Elder Kai sits around looking at comics, and not much else, but he is more powerful than you may expect!
His menacing capacities can unlock your hidden powers!
When you have enough posts for a major transformation, but lack the requirements (haven't mastered the one below, not dead, etcetera...), and you have at least +100 Karma, then you qualify for having your hidden power released!
The ceremony involves standing absolutely still for hours, while Elder Kai walks around doing a weird dance. Then you must sit down while he holds his hands out at you for a few more hours. Provided you were able to bear the awful awful BOREDOM of it all, you will finally unlock that major transformation you were missing.
Note that, if you wish, you can change around the appearance, so, for example, changing Super Saiyan 3 to just being something that looks like your base form, like how it was for Mystic Gohan.
The ceremony takes a minimum of 1 hour, and you must make a minimum of 30 posts about the boring ceremony.
Exception: If you're alive, then the 5000-post major, to make up for the fact you normally have to be dead to achieve it, will take 25 hours (5 hours of standing, and 20 of sitting), just like it did for Gohan.
Effects of being Mystic
-Once the ceremony is over, notify someone on staff to change your profile so that it shows 'Mystic' in front of your race.
-Anyone who is already a Mystic cannot go through the ceremony again, unless they lost their Mystic powers.
-The ceremony unlocks the highest major transformation you have enough posts to reach, regardless of whether you fulfill its special requirements (all lower transformations are unlocked, too, of course).
-The unlocked transformation can be used as if mastered! Which means minimal ki-drain! However, you will still need to collect 50 posts of battle in that transformation before you can go on to your next major transformation.
-All transformations, major AND minor, after the major that was unlocked, will take an extra 500 posts to reach.
Basically, Mystic is a great way to get a lot of power as soon as possible, but it slows down your growth later on.
Losing Mystic
If you ever end up with -50 Karma, your soul will be tarnished and the Mystic powers lost.
When this happens, the highest major transformation you unlocked and all minors after it will be temporarily lost.
The major below what you just lost will then lose its mastery.
However, any posts towards mastering the major you just lost are taken away and then transferred towards mastering the major below it, so it's not all that bad.
However, all transformations that you have not yet unlocked have their requirements put back to normal (no 500 post delay).
